The Witcher 3: Wild Hunt Has Gone Gold

Great news for all The Witcher fans as CD Projekt RED announced today that the game has gone gold. Yeap, The Witcher 3 is finished and will be released on May 19th.

Adam Badowski, Head of Studio at CD PROJEKT RED, said:

“We worked so damn hard over the past three years to bring you this game. From the corrupt nobles in Novigrad to ancient monsters lurking in deep forests, to the bustling cities, colorful ports and breathtaking vistas; all the people, all the places – we literally spent tens of thousands of hours to turn all that into an adventure that will kick your ass and make you want to come for more. The Witcher 3: Wild Hunt has gone GOLD and will soon be yours!”

Set within a truly open world, the game puts you in the role of a wandering bounty hunter and monster slayer, Geralt of Rivia. In The Witcher, you take on the greatest contract of your life – tracking down the Child of Prophecy, a living weapon that can alter the shape of the world.
